Why Choose an RN to MSN Online Program?
RN to MSN programs are designed for working nurses who hold a diploma or associate degree in nursing. These programs allow you to bypass the traditional BSN route and earn your master’s degree in a shorter time frame. Online formats offer added flexibility, making it easier to balance work, life, and education.
Choosing an online RN to MSN program with low tuition doesn’t mean compromising on quality. Many affordable nursing schools offer accredited, respected programs that prepare students for roles in leadership, education, advanced practice, or informatics.
What to Look for in a Low-Cost RN to MSN Program
When searching for the cheapest RN to MSN programs online, it’s important to consider:
- Accreditation (ACEN or CCNE)
- Total tuition and fees
- Transfer credit policies
- Length of the program
- Flexibility and learning format
- Support services for online learners
Top 10 Lowest Cost RN to MSN Online Programs in 2025
Here are the most affordable and reputable RN to MSN programs in the U.S. that offer online or hybrid formats. All tuition estimates are based on 2025 rates and may vary depending on transfer credits and residency.
1. Western Governors University (WGU)
- Tuition: $4,795 per 6-month term
- Format: Competency-based, fully online
- Highlights: Self-paced; CCNE-accredited; no set class times
- Why it’s affordable: Flat-rate tuition with the option to accelerate and save
2. Capella University – FlexPath RN to MSN
- Tuition: Approx. $10,000–$13,000 total (depending on pace)
- Format: Self-paced, asynchronous
- Highlights: Earn RN to BSN and MSN in one track; multiple MSN specializations

3. University of Texas at Arlington (UTA)
- Tuition: Around $16,000–$18,000 total
- Format: Online coursework with clinical components
- Highlights: Fast-track options; strong clinical partnerships in Texas
- Accreditation: CCNE
4. Fort Hays State University
- Tuition: Approx. $11,000–$12,000
- Format: Online with in-person clinicals
- Highlights: Affordable public university; highly flexible
- Program Length: 2.5–3 years
5. Southern New Hampshire University (SNHU)
- Tuition: $627/credit hour; total around $20,000
- Format: Online, no set login times
- Highlights: Supportive learning platform; broad acceptance of transfer credits
6. Briar Cliff University
- Tuition: About $14,000 total
- Format: Online didactics, local clinicals
- Highlights: RN to BSN to MSN bridge; small class sizes
7. Franklin University
- Tuition: $670/credit hour; total cost about $18,000
- Format: Online, with flexible scheduling
- Highlights: RN to MSN bridge; designed for working nurses
8. Chamberlain University
- Tuition: $650/credit hour; est. $23,000 total
- Format: 100% online with nationwide clinical partnerships
- Features: Accelerated course offerings; multiple start dates
- Pro tip: Check tuition reimbursement options with your employer
9. Walden University Tempo Learning® RN to MSN
- Tuition: Starts at $11,000 depending on pace
- Format: Self-paced, online learning
- Highlights: Multiple MSN tracks; CCNE-accredited

How to Make RN to MSN Programs Even More Affordable
Even in the most affordable RN to MSN online programs, additional costs like textbooks, clinical travel, and writing support can add up. Here are some strategies to minimize expenses:
1. Use Employer Tuition Assistance
Many hospitals and clinics offer tuition reimbursement or loan repayment programs. Check with your HR department to see if you qualify.
2. Maximize Transfer Credits
Choose schools that accept prior learning, certifications, and experience toward your degree.
3. Go Self-Paced
Programs like Capella FlexPath and Walden Tempo allow you to control your pace. Finish faster to save more.
